Transaction ef95586058f7769cbd6e4e7bace003f9a8884218ca93d93b3d749e6d50d79172
1 Input
1 Output
-
ef95586058f7769cbd6e4e7bace003f9a8884218ca93d93b3d749e6d50d79172:0
- value
- 1286708
- script pubkey
- OP_0 OP_PUSHBYTES_20 d967faa815cb45364c903ba594c7f123388d81b2
- address
- bc1qm9nl42q4edznvnys8wjef3l3yvugmqdj9p6tsh